**How does Lanternsoft partition event tables?** All event tables in the Fennwick API are partitioned by calendar month on the `occurred_at` column. Queries spanning more than three months should include explicit date bounds, or the planner may scan every partition. Partitions older than eighteen months are archived and read-only. If you need access to archived partitions, contact the data team.

escalation mailbox, kaweg-kahif: druwyn.sordor@nelvroworks.corp

// CHIP_READ_WINDOW_MS: how long the Striderline mat reader accepts
// duplicate chip pings before dedup kicks in. Security note: widening
// this makes replayed reads easier to sneak in near the finish arch,
// so treat changes as reviewable. 800ms survived the Kettleford race
// without complaints. The audited build's token is noted below.

session token of kahog-bahif = htk9_f63daec35

## Deployment

The Wrenfield proctoring queue must be drained before any deploy; in-flight exam sessions cannot survive a worker restart. Scale down intake first, wait for the Ashgate dashboard to show zero active sessions, then roll workers one at a time. Verify heartbeat acks before re-enabling intake. The queue workers read their settings at startup, shown here.

settings of yaguf-kawep:
[ulaath]
port = 8000
region = lower-3
host = ulaath.paliqworks.corp
timeout_ms = 500
retries = 4